Platteville, WI Radon Mitigation and Testing
Historic Platteville in Grant County sits in Wisconsin's Driftless Area, where thin soils over limestone and dolomite bedrock create some of the nation's highest radon potential. Testing data for the 53818 area is limited, but the geological conditions strongly favor significant radon gas production and accumulation. Homeowners throughout this Madison Metro community should prioritize radon testing, as the region's unique karst geology and older homes with stone foundations create ideal conditions for radon entry.

Platteville Radon Facts
Key details about the radon risk profile for Platteville and the 53818 zip code area.
Platteville and the 53818 zip code are located in Grant County, which has an EPA assigned Radon Zone of 1. A radon zone of 1 predicts an average indoor radon screening level greater than 4 pCi/L. The EPA recommends testing every home regardless of zone classification.
